Geocache Description:

This cache is placed near McDonald Creek. It is a short walk through the woods. Easy terrain, but not handicap accessible. NOTE: in the spring when the frost is coming out of the ground, the gravel road to the dam shouldn't be driven on with a car or truck because it can cause deep ruts. Please be considerate in March and April when caching in this area.

The cache is a camo covered rubbermaid container near what used to be called No. 4 Dam and is now known as McDonald Dam. There are often people fishing for crappies, perch, or northerns near the dam. There are also tent sites and an outhouse.

During the old logging days, trees were cut and dragged by horse drawn sleigh to the river where they were floated down as far as the dams. In the spring when the rivers were high the logs could continue down river to the sawmills.
